ABSTRACT:
A scroll saw having a blade includes a body, a piston connected to the blade as to be moved upwardly and downwardly, and a motor for driving the piston upwardly and downwardly. A hung member is removably secured to the sawing blade. A pulled-down member is removably secured to the other end of the blade. A hanger is engaged with the hung member, and an arm secured to the body is configured so as not to interfere with the workpiece. A pulling-down member is engaged with the pulled-down member, and a suspension unit including a spring is attached to the arm and adapted to tension the blade by the elastic restoring force of the spring as the piston moves. The scroll saw machine is appropriately used as a fixed-installation type or a hand-held type saw.
